Background

  • Function

    CD47 is a glycoprotein that was first identified in 1990 as a protein that associates with integrins, hence its original name integrin-associated protein. CD47 interacts with SIRPα (CD172a or SHPS-1) and its family member SIRPγ, CD47 also interacts with integrins and secreted glycoprotein extracellular matrix protein thrombospondin-1 (TSP-1) . Signaling through the CD47/SIRPα axis plays a role in various homeostatic processes, such as maintenance of erythrocytes, innate immune cells and T cells. Moreover, cancer cells and virus-infected and bacteria-infected cells can upregulate CD47 protein expression to prevent immune-mediated elimination.

  • Expression


    Tissue_Specificity: Very broadly distributed on normal adult tissues, as well as ovarian tumors, being especially abundant in some epithelia and the brain. Macrophages (PubMed:39121194)
    Induction: Induced in pulmonary artery and lung parenchyma following injury or stress (PubMed:27742621). Expression in arteries increases in normal aging (PubMed:32679764)
